Sheamus says he's frustrated by how his character has been handled following WWE Clash at the Castle.

Gunther vs. Sheamus at WWE's event in Wales last September was widely praised and received a rating of five stars from our own Dave Meltzer. However, Sheamus recently told the Daily Star that he feels the company didn't capitalize on the organic momentum he had coming out of the PLE.

“I’m not upset about that at all,” Sheamus said about losing to Gunther at Clash at the Castle. “I felt it was great, it was just the type of character Sheamus is, all fits and elbows.“
"What I was upset about and what really bothered me was the creative after that."
“I came out of that with so much organic momentum, and it was just wasted. It didn’t go anywhere."
“It was a dead end, just like with WrestleMania. Drew went away because he was injured, but I was ready to go and then just nothing."
“There were no avenues and nowhere to go and that’s frustrating."
“I did the War Games thing [after Clash at the Castle] but that was s*** - that’s how I felt, though others might have felt differently.”

Sheamus continued to say that the story of him chasing the one title in WWE he's never won, the Intercontinental belt, is still a fresh story.

"It's still a fresh story. Even with Gunther and Drew's match at SummerSlam, people are still mentioning me because it's still my story," Sheamus continued.
"I'd definitely like to retire with [the title], but that stuff is out of my control. I can just do what I can do."

Following Clash at the Castle, Sheamus would team with the rest of the Brawling Brutes and wrestled Imperium at Extreme Rules in October. That match was awarded four and a half stars from Meltzer. Sheamus would then earn the second five-star match of his career at WrestleMania earlier this year in a triple-threat match against Gunther and Drew McIntyre. The 45-year-old hasn't wrestled on a WWE PLE since, having been left off the cards for Backlash, Night of Champions, and Money in the Bank. He also is not scheduled for a match at this weekend's SummerSlam.
